Understanding the History of Early Bollywood Web Communities and File-Sharing Platforms
Before Instagram and X (formerly Twitter) offered direct windows into the lives of celebrities, fan culture was decentralized. It thrived on massive internet bulletin boards and forums. On these platforms, dedicated digital archivists would compile "megapacks"—large, zipped collections of public appearances, red carpet arrivals, movie stills, and high-fashion magazine photoshoots of top actresses.
